What is a Retail Agreement?
A Retail Agreement is a legal document outlining the terms of the relationship between a retailer and their suppliers or customers. It establishes obligations, rights, pricing, delivery terms, and the overall parameters of the sale. These documents are vital for protecting the interests of all parties involved and ensuring compliance with relevant laws.

Step-by-step: using Retail Agreement builder tool to create blank PDFs
Creating a blank PDF using the Retail Agreement builder is straightforward. Follow these steps:
-
Log in to your pdfFiller account.
-
Navigate to the 'Templates' section.
-
Select 'Create New Document' and choose 'Blank PDF'.
-
Start entering your agreement details and format as needed.
-
Save your document in the desired format.
